The bands are formed as far as direction and closeness together a little each day. A stock that ignores support for some reason will cause the lower band to drop lower just as a rising stock will cause the upper band to clime as a stock ignores upper resistance.

The law of the bands in general is that a stock tends to gravitate to the next band when it make contact with one or the other.
